                  CHE 4450 - Physical Chemistry: Quantum Mechanics and Spectroscopy 
  Credits: 4 
  Prerequisite(s): CHE 3000, MTH 2420; PHY 2020 or PHY 2331
  Corequisite(s): CHE 4480
  Description: This course is the first of a two-semester sequence covering topics in physical chemistry. Topic coverage emphasizes the study of quantum mechanics and its application to atomic and molecular structure, chemical bonding, and spectroscopy. Additionally, the principles of statistical mechanics and their application to chemical systems are covered.
